我在 Notepad++ 中保存了一个 XML 文件,我想删除多行注释(从 <!--
到 -->
)。我该如何全局执行此操作(而不是逐行执行)?例如,
<Text>
<Text1>Hello</Text1>
<Text>
<!--<Text1>Hello</Text1> commented section
<Text> commented section
<Text1>Hello</Text1>--> commented section
<Text>
<Text1>Hello</Text1>
答案1
根据这个答案notepad++ 没有 XML 功能。可能需要使用其他具备此功能的编辑器才能执行该功能。
我建议使用 vimtcomment 插件,但我估计你不熟悉 vim,所以使用起来可能有点棘手。VSCode 对你来说可能更直观。
答案2
使用以下正则表达式进行替换:
<!--.+-->
以及一个空的替换值。检查“.匹配换行符”